Underground Beats: The Best Nightclubs
London's nightlife is a pulsating ecosystem that truly comes alive once the sun sets, with the city's legendary underground clubs serving as the beating heart of its cultural scene. From the historic, warehouse-turned-venue spaces in Shoreditch to the sleek, high-energy floors of Soho, these establishments offer an electrifying mix of world-class DJs and diverse musical genres ranging from techno and house to garage and grime. Whether you are seeking the raw, industrial vibe of Fabric, known for its impeccable sound system and marathon weekend sessions, or the eclectic, genre-defying atmosphere of The End, London's clubbing landscape promises an unforgettable auditory journey that keeps the dancefloor moving until dawn breaks over the Thames.
Beyond just the music, these venues define the social fabric of the capital, offering unique architectural backdrops and immersive experiences that transform a simple night out into a memorable adventure. Many of these spots have become institutions themselves, fostering communities where locals and tourists alike can connect over a shared love for rhythm and freedom, often featuring secret doors, hidden bars, or rooftop terraces that add an element of discovery to every visit. As you navigate the vibrant streets after dark, remember that the best clubs often require planning ahead due to their popularity, so securing your spot early ensures you can fully immerse yourself in the electric energy that makes London one of the premier global destinations for nocturnal entertainment.

Late-Night Eats and Drinks
When the sun dips below the skyline and the city's rhythm shifts, London transforms into a culinary haven for the late-night hungry. Forget the standard takeaway; venture into the historic alleyways of Soho or the vibrant streets of Shoreditch where "all-nighters" are the norm. From sizzling fish and chips at iconic institutions like Golden Hind to gourmet sliders in hidden speakeasies near Covent Garden, the options are as diverse as they are delicious. Whether you're craving a traditional pie and mash from a Victorian-style chippie or a fusion taco from a trendy food truck parked outside a club, the city ensures your hunger is satisfied long after the last train has left the station.
Beyond the plates, the evening extends into a symphony of sounds and spirits that define London's legendary nightlife. The capital boasts some of the world's most exclusive cocktail bars, such as those tucked away in Mayfair or the underground jazz cellars of Southbank, perfect for winding down with a craft gin fizz. For those seeking higher energy, the massive warehouses of Dalston or the multi-level venues in Camden offer pulsating beats until dawn, catering to every taste from house music purists to indie rock enthusiasts. No matter if you prefer a quiet pint in a centuries-old pub with roaring fireplaces or dancing under strobe lights, London's nocturnal pulse never truly sleeps, offering an unforgettable experience for every night owl.
